The Ice Climbers have an incredible matchup spread. On the [http://smashboards.com/threads/official-swf-matchup-chart-v3-0.338390/ SWF matchup chart] The Ice Climbers have the third highest Unweighted Rank and the second highest weighted rank. IC's are soft countered by four characters, have seven even matchups, soft counter 8 characters, counter 10 characters, hard counter 5, and have 2 unlosable
matchups. IC's 0-to-death chaingrabs give them an enormous advantage against the rest of the cast. The infinite chaingrab is the easiest and most consistent infinite to perform in the entire game. Their ability to camp from far away with their projectile and their desyncronization abilities make them a threat to any opponent. IC's do well against characters that can't approach while getting grabbed, like [[King Dedede (SSBB)|King Dedede]], [[Falco (SSBB)|Falco]], and [[Olimar (SSBB)|Olimar]]. They also does well against heavy or slow characters, case in point have unlosable matchups against [[Bowser (SSBB)|Bowser]] and [[Ganondorf (SSBB)|Ganondorf]]. They don't do well against characters that have ranged KO moves, like [[Zero Suit Samus (SSBB)|Zero Suit Samus]]' Sweetspotted plasma whip (Side B). IC's also do poorly against floaties or zoners, having trouble with [[Meta Knight (SSBB)|Meta Knight]], [[Toon Link (SSBB)|Toon Link]], and [[Peach (SSBB)|Peach]]. IC's have incredible matchups all around and has the ability to beat every character in the game.
